I have just been looking throuhg a pregnancy site and it gave a recipe idea for pork with blue cheese. It said to look at the tip which I did and it states to make sure pasturised blue cheese is bought. I thought blue cheeses and cheese like brie etc were a no no full stop due to listeria!! please dont tell me i've been avoiding these for 22 weeks when i didn't have too?!

Does anyone know whether i should or shouldn't really eat these?

I am not a medical expert and think you should speak to your GP or midwife for current medical opinion, however, I always believed that it was on the dodgy list due to these cheeses being made traditionally from raw unpasturised milk. If this is true then a cheese made from pasturised milk and stored correctly should be safe. But is it worth the risk?
